What Is Bone Density?



Bone density refers to the quantity of mineral material in your bones, particularly calcium and phosphorus, which determines their toughness and framework. Healthy and balanced bone density is crucial for general bone wellness, as it aids avoid fractures and sustains your body's various features. When your bone density is optimal, your bones can endure day-to-day anxieties and strains without breaking.

As you age, your bone density naturally lowers, especially in ladies post-menopause. This decrease can result in conditions like weakening of bones, making bones much more fragile and at risk to injury.

To maintain or enhance your bone thickness, you have actually got to take note of your way of living choices. Regular weight-bearing exercises, a balanced diet abundant in calcium and vitamin D, and avoiding cigarette smoking and excessive alcohol usage can all contribute significantly.

Getting routine bone thickness screenings can additionally assist you track adjustments with time. If you notice a decrease, your healthcare provider can suggest treatments, such as nutritional changes or medicines, to assist preserve your bone health.

Impact on Dental Implants



Sufficient bone thickness is crucial for the success of oral implants. When you go through an implant treatment, the implant requirements to incorporate with your jawbone, supplying security and toughness. If your bone density is insufficient, the implant might not fuse correctly, causing problems like dental implant failure. You want a sturdy foundation for your implant, and reduced bone density can jeopardize that.

Insufficient bone thickness can also affect the positioning of the dental implant. If the bone isn't thick adequate to sustain the dental implant, your dentist might've to place it in a much less optimum setting, which can result in misalignment and discomfort. This can impact your capability to eat and speak effectively.

In addition, low bone thickness can enhance the risk of infection around the implant site. Without strong bone support, the body might struggle to recover properly, which can cause problems additionally down the line.

Solutions for Reduced Bone Density



If you're dealing with low bone density and thinking about oral implants, there are a number of reliable solutions to discover.

Initially, your dental professional could suggest bone grafting, where they utilize bone product from one more part of your body or a benefactor to restore the bone framework in your jaw. This treatment can develop a more powerful structure for your implants.

Mini oral implants are smaller in size and need much less bone, making them a great choice if your bone thickness is endangered.

You could also explore the possibility of using growth factors or bone-stimulating drugs. These therapies can urge your body to regrow bone cells and boost thickness over time.

Last but not least, way of life modifications-- like enhanced calcium and vitamin D intake, routine workout, and giving up smoking-- can also enhance your bones.
